The Practical Considerations: Balancing Form and Function
While the idea of painting rotors may be appealing from an aesthetic standpoint, it’s essential to consider the practical implications. Brake rotors are subjected to extreme heat and friction, and any modification must not compromise their functionality.
Heat Resistance and Durability
One of the primary concerns when painting rotors is the ability of the paint to withstand high temperatures. Standard automotive paint is not designed to endure the heat generated during braking, which can reach several hundred degrees Celsius. Special high-temperature paints, often used for exhaust systems or engine components, are required to ensure that the paint does not peel, bubble, or discolor under extreme conditions.
Brake Performance and Safety
Another critical factor is the impact of paint on brake performance. The surface of the rotor must remain smooth and free of any contaminants to ensure proper braking. If the paint is not applied correctly, it could lead to uneven braking, reduced stopping power, or even brake failure. Additionally, the paint must not interfere with the rotor’s ability to dissipate heat, as overheating can lead to brake fade and other safety issues.
Maintenance and Longevity
Painted rotors may require more maintenance than their unpainted counterparts. Over time, the paint may wear off due to the constant friction and heat, requiring touch-ups or reapplication. This added maintenance can be a drawback for those who prefer a low-maintenance vehicle. Furthermore, the longevity of the paint job will depend on the quality of the paint and the application process, making it essential to choose the right products and techniques.
The Process: How to Paint Rotors Safely and Effectively
For those who decide to proceed with painting their rotors, it’s crucial to follow a meticulous process to ensure both safety and durability. Here’s a step-by-step guide to painting rotors effectively:
Step 1: Preparation
The first step is to thoroughly clean the rotors to remove any dirt, grease, or brake dust. This can be done using a brake cleaner or a degreaser. It’s essential to ensure that the surface is completely clean and dry before applying any paint.
Step 2: Masking
To protect the braking surface from paint, it’s necessary to mask off the areas that come into contact with the brake pads. This can be done using high-temperature masking tape or specialized rotor masking kits. Ensuring that the braking surface remains unpainted is crucial for maintaining proper brake performance.
Step 3: Priming
Applying a high-temperature primer is recommended to improve the adhesion of the paint and enhance its durability. The primer should be applied in thin, even coats, allowing each coat to dry completely before applying the next.
Step 4: Painting
Using a high-temperature paint specifically designed for brake components, apply the paint in thin, even layers. It’s essential to follow the manufacturer’s instructions regarding drying times and the number of coats required. Multiple thin coats are preferable to a single thick coat, as this helps to prevent runs and ensures even coverage.
Step 5: Curing
After the final coat of paint has been applied, the rotors must be cured according to the paint manufacturer’s instructions. This often involves baking the rotors in an oven or allowing them to air dry for a specified period. Proper curing is essential to ensure that the paint can withstand the high temperatures generated during braking.
Step 6: Reinstallation
Once the paint has fully cured, the rotors can be reinstalled on the vehicle. It’s important to double-check that the braking surface remains clean and free of any paint or contaminants before reassembling the brake components.

Q&A:
Q: Can I use regular automotive paint to paint my brake rotors? A: No, regular automotive paint is not suitable for brake rotors as it cannot withstand the high temperatures generated during braking. You must use high-temperature paint specifically designed for brake components.
Q: Will painting my rotors affect my car’s braking performance? A: If done correctly, painting the non-braking surfaces of the rotors should not affect braking performance. However, it’s crucial to ensure that the braking surface remains clean and free of any paint or contaminants.
Q: How long will painted rotors last? A: The longevity of painted rotors depends on the quality of the paint and the application process. High-temperature paints applied correctly can last for several years, but they may require touch-ups over time due to wear and tear.
Q: Can I paint my rotors any color I want? A: Yes, you can choose any color for your rotors, but it’s essential to use high-temperature paint that can withstand the heat generated during braking. Some colors may also show brake dust more prominently, so consider this when making your choice.
Q: Is it necessary to cure the paint on the rotors? A: Yes, curing the paint is a crucial step to ensure that it can withstand high temperatures. Follow the manufacturer’s instructions for curing, which may involve baking the rotors in an oven or allowing them to air dry for a specified period.
